Rated 3 out of 5 by SS13 Accomodations Great- Amenities not so great
I chose this hotel for proximity to SFO with an early flight to catch. Had I dropped my rental and used the shuttle it would have been fine. Since I wanted to leave the facility for dinner, I kept my car and this was a sore point. When you enter, signs tell you parking is $14- not too ridiculous, but at the desk you learn it is really 20 for guests, the $14 is for the park and fly lot they are running. And not only do you pay a premium to park, after dinner I found no spaces other than at the farthest reaches of the lot near no hotel entrance. I am competing for a space with people leaving their cars for days. Very inconvenient and a total rip off.
